How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Electronics Production Technician (Fixed Term)

    When registering to this job board you will be redirected to the online application form. Please ensure that this is completed in full in order that your application can be reviewed.

    When your groceries arrive at your door or you sign for your online parcel, there's a good chance one of our software, telematics or proof-of-purchase solutions has played a part. At Microlise, we help some of the UK's leading retailers, logistics providers and household brands operate more efficiently through innovative technology solutions.

    We're looking for an Electronics Production Technician to join our Manufacturing team on a fixed-term contract.

    This is a hands-on role where you'll repair, test and configure electronic equipment ready for deployment to customer sites. Working to high quality standards, you'll play an important role in ensuring our products are delivered accurately, safely and on time.

    Whether you have previous experience in electronics, manufacturing or engineering, or you're looking to develop your technical skills, we'll provide the training and support you need to succeed.

    Please note this role is on a Fixed Term Basis until the end of December 2026.

    What you'll be doing

    * Repair, test and configure electronic equipment following documented procedures

    * Complete work within agreed timescales while maintaining quality standards

    * Ensure product build and testing standards are consistently achieved

    * Maintain accurate electronic records using internal systems

    * Work closely with colleagues across Manufacturing, Service Centre, QA and Supply Chain to maximise efficiency

    * Maintain high standards of housekeeping and adhere to workshop Health & Safety procedures

    What we're looking for

    * Basic IT skills, including experience using databases, spreadsheets or Microsoft Office

    * Strong attention to detail and a commitment to quality

    * Ability to follow written instructions and processes accurately

    * A proactive team player who can also work independently

    * Good understanding of workplace Health & Safety practices

    * Excellent timekeeping and reliability

    * An interest in electronics, engineering, manufacturing or technical products

    Working Pattern

    This is a full-time role, working on-site at our Head Office in Eastwood, Nottingham. The working hours are 8am – 4:30pm, Monday to Thursday, then 1:30pm finish on Friday!
